Dear Friend,

Hi, how are you? I hope you’re having an amazing time studying abroad and taking in the sights and sounds of everywhere you go. I hope you are having the time of your life. I hope it’s everything you wanted the experience to be and more.

I love seeing all the pictures you upload. I am thoroughly enjoying living vicariously through you. I’d be lying if I said I wasn’t jealous of all the places you’ve been, and all the places you'll be going to. I wish I could be by your side exploring you with them. But, keep on taking lots and lots of pictures, so I can continue to watch your journey.

I’m so glad that you have made friends too that you are able to do all these new fun things with. I hope you all are bonding and adapting to your new lives so far from home together. These new friends I'm sure are awesome (or you wouldn't be friends with them), but don't forget about us little people back home, living the same ole boring life you left behind for the semester.

It’s tough that we don’t talk everyday like we used to, and the time difference doesn’t help much either. I miss talking to you and telling you every little insignificant detail of my life, and I miss hearing everything that's going on in your life too. But, I really look forward to the times we are able to Skype, despite the bad connection, or when we are able to text and have a legit conversation. I try to keep a mental list of things I need to tell you whenever I talk to you, so you won’t miss out on anything going on in my life. I also love hearing all about everything you have done. I know people say they want to “hear everything” about what someone does when they go away, but they don’t necessarily mean it. I genuinely do. I love knowing that you’re having a good time, and it makes me feel more involved in your life hearing your stories.

It’s still weird to me that you’re on a totally different continent than I am. I still feel like you should just walk through the door any minute now, or we should be sitting on my bed crying laughing about the dumbest thing. I can't wait to do that every day next year. I can’t wait for you to be back and to see you again. I don’t want to rush you though. I’m sure you want to continue enjoying your time abroad without thinking about it coming to an end just yet. So, keep living it up and have as many adventures as possible. Make tons of memories that you'll be able to cherish for the rest of your life. Make sure you do everything you want to do and leave with no regrets. And remember, whenever you need to hear a friendly voice from home, I am just a text or Skype call away. I miss you, and I'll see you soon.
